    About

    Vogue is a Condé Nast publication founded in 1892 and headquartered in New York, with editions and readerships across the world. Beyond fashion, its living and travel coverage produces destination hotel guides for cities and regions and, since 2024, an annual Global Spa Guide highlighting 100 spas worldwide. The guides are presented as curated recommendations from Vogue's own writers rather than as directory listings.

    Selection Process

    Vogue's travel and spa selections come from first-hand experience: editors and contributors visit the properties, report on them in the first person, their write-ups are fact-checked before publication. Vogue does not publish a public vote, an inspection scoring system or an external judging panel for these guides, so entries are best described as featured or selected. Pearl carries out an entirely separate venue-matching step after publication, linking the properties named by Vogue to Pearl venue profiles; the count of venues shown on Pearl is therefore Pearl's mapped figure rather than the guide's published total.

    Significance

    Vogue is one of the most recognised media brands in the world and its endorsement carries substantial visibility for a hotel or spa, particularly among design- and style-conscious travellers. Its travel guides are notable for being grounded in first-person visits rather than compiled from press material. Because the guides are editorial selections, inclusion reflects the judgement of Vogue's writers rather than a competitive or audited result.
